Kings Splits and Trends
- The Kings are 14-8-7 overall and 5-7-12 in overtime matchups.
- Los Angeles has 18 points (8-3-2) in the 13 games it has played that were decided by one goal.
- In the seven games this season the Kings registered just one goal, they went 1-5-1 (three points).
- Los Angeles has taken six points from the six games this season when it scored exactly two goals (3-3-0 record).
- The Kings have scored three or more goals in 16 games (10-0-6, 26 points).
- In the 12 games when Los Angeles has scored a single power-play goal, it went 7-3-2 to register 16 points.
- In the 19 games this season in which it has outshot its opponent, Los Angeles is 8-6-5 (21 points).
- The Kings' opponents have had more shots in nine games. The Kings went 6-1-2 in those contests (14 points).
Kraken Splits and Trends
- The Kraken have earned a record of 4-6-10 in overtime matchups on their way to an overall mark of 11-10-6.
- Seattle has earned 15 points (6-3-3) in its 12 games decided by one goal.
- This season the Kraken registered just one goal in five games and they finished 0-4-1 in those matchups.
- Seattle has three points (1-3-1) when scoring two goals this season.
- The Kraken have scored at least three goals 15 times, earning 23 points from those matchups (10-2-3).
- This season, Seattle has scored a single power-play goal in 13 games and picked up 16 points with a record of 6-3-4.
- When outshooting its opponent this season, Seattle is 2-5-1 (five points).
- The Kraken have been outshot by opponents in 16 games, going 9-4-3 to register 21 points.
